by Longtime
Garrett Gilbert's presence has more to do with UT being weak at the QB position than their talent evaluation. Gilbert is supposed to be heading into his third year as a starter this fall, if he hadn't already turned pro. The guy was deemed the next great QB at UT and there wasn't going to be a lot of playing time for anyone else - look how they barely gave Gilbert any quality snaps in Colt McCoy's final year.

No legit, blue-chip QB prospect was going to sign with UT while Gilbert was supposedly entrenched as the starter. So you've got a project in Ash and a legacy in McCoy's little bro.

It looks like Gilbert has chased off another QB in Padron. Kyle Padron is no quitter, but he is smart. He could see the writing on the wall: Gilbert will be given the job this season. You only get so many years to play in college. You can't waste them on the bench if you're a quarterback. At other positions you can find your way onto the field, but there's only one QB and if you're not playing, you're not improving.

And I don't think JJ is just sitting around hoping Gilbert shows up. I'll bet they are in constant contact and making sure the commitment to each other is strong.

This is just reality for college QBs these days - no one sits around and waits their turn, because that turn may never come. SMU's QB depth is probably about average right now. Most teams have a starter and then a significant drop-off in experience or talent. It's not much different than the NFL.
